TMS570LS1115微控制器:功能特性与应用解析
引言
在当今电子技术飞速发展的时代,微控制器作为电子系统的核心组件,其性能和功能对于产品的质量和竞争力起着至关重要的作用。TMS570LS1115作为一款高性能的汽车级微控制器,凭借其丰富的特性和广泛的应用场景,受到了众多工程师的关注。本文将对TMS570LS1115微控制器进行详细的技术解析,为电子工程师在设计和开发过程中提供有价值的参考。
一、TMS570LS1115概述
1.1 主要特性
TMS570LS1115是一款专门为安全关键应用设计的高性能汽车级微控制器,具有以下显著特点:
- 高性能CPU:采用ARM Cortex - R4F 32位RISC CPU,具备1.66 DMIPS/MHz的处理能力,带有单精度和双精度浮点单元(FPU),拥有12区域内存保护单元(MPU),并支持第三方开放架构。
- 安全特性:采用双CPU锁步运行机制,在Flash和RAM接口上具备ECC(错误检查与纠正)功能,内置CPU和片上RAM的内置自测试(BIST)功能,还有错误信号模块和电压与时钟监测功能。
- 集成内存:配备1MB带ECC的程序Flash、128KB带ECC的RAM以及64KB带ECC的用于模拟EEPROM的Flash。
- 通信接口:拥有丰富的通信接口,包括2通道FlexRay控制器、三个CAN控制器、I2C、多个SPI和UART接口等。
- 外设功能:具备增强型定时器、捕获模块、正交编码器脉冲模块、12位多缓冲模数转换器等,适用于实时控制应用。
1.2 应用领域
TMS570LS1115广泛应用于多个领域,如制动系统(ABS和ESC)、电动助力转向(EPS)、混合动力和电动汽车逆变器系统、电池管理系统、主动驾驶辅助系统、航空航天和航空电子、铁路通信以及越野车辆等。
二、硬件特性详细解析
2.1 CPU性能
TMS570LS1115的ARM Cortex - R4F CPU具有强大的性能。它的整数单元带有嵌入式ICE - RT逻辑,支持高速AMBA AXI接口,具备浮点协处理器、动态分支预测和低中断延迟等特性。双核心逻辑可用于安全关键应用中的故障检测,L2内存接口提供了高效的数据传输能力。
2.2 内存管理
- Flash内存:Flash内存采用144位宽的银行结构,支持ECC保护。在非流水线模式下,最高支持50MHz的CPU速度,零地址和数据等待状态;在流水线模式下,PGE封装最高支持160MHz,ZWT封装最高支持180MHz,需要一个地址等待状态和三个数据等待状态。
- RAM内存:TCRAM模块作为Cortex - R4F CPU的BTCM接口的从设备,支持CPU的内部ECC方案,提供64位数据和8位ECC代码,具备地址总线完整性检查和冗余地址解码功能,增强了RAM寻址的安全性。
2.3 通信接口
- FlexRay接口:支持FlexRay协议规范v2.1,数据速率可达10 Mbit/s,具备128个消息缓冲区和8KB的消息RAM,可通过FlexRay Transfer Unit(FTU)实现数据自动传输。
- CAN接口:支持CAN 2.0B协议标准,位速率可达1 MBit/s,每个DCAN有64个邮箱,消息RAM受奇偶校验保护,支持DMA传输。
- 其他接口:还包括I2C、SPI、UART等接口,满足不同的通信需求。
2.4 外设功能
- ePWM模块:可生成复杂的脉冲宽度波形,具备同步机制和跳闸区域保护功能,可用于数字电机控制应用。
- eCAP模块:可精确捕获外部事件的时间,也可用于简单的PWM生成。
- eQEP模块:用于与线性或旋转增量编码器直接接口,获取旋转机械的位置、方向和速度信息。
- MibADC模块:12位分辨率,具备多个转换组和灵活的事件触发选项,可实现高精度的模拟信号转换。
三、电气特性与规格
3.1 绝对最大额定值
该微控制器的供电电压范围、输入电压范围、输入钳位电流等都有明确的绝对最大额定值,超出这些范围可能会对设备造成永久性损坏。例如,VCC的范围为 - 0.3V至1.43V,VCCIO和VCCP的范围为 - 0.3V至4.6V等。
3.2 推荐工作条件
在推荐工作条件下,VCC的范围为1.14V至1.32V,VCCIO的范围为3V至3.6V,工作环境温度范围为 - 40°C至125°C等。这些条件确保了设备的稳定运行和可靠性。
3.3 时钟域
设备具有多个时钟域,如HCLK、GCLK、VCLK等,每个时钟域有默认的时钟源和可选的时钟源选择寄存器。时钟源包括主振荡器、PLL、外部时钟输入等,可根据应用需求进行灵活配置。
3.4 输入输出特性
输入输出的电气特性包括输入滞后、高低电平输入电压、高低电平输出电压、输入钳位电流等参数,这些参数对于设计外部电路和信号交互至关重要。
四、实际应用中的考虑因素
4.1 电源管理
TMS570LS1115的核心逻辑分为多个电源域,可根据应用需求进行电源管理。在电源上电和下电过程中,需要注意电压监测和电源顺序,以确保设备的正常运行。
4.2 时钟配置
合理的时钟配置对于设备的性能和稳定性至关重要。需要根据应用需求选择合适的时钟源和时钟频率,同时要注意时钟监测和时钟测试模式的使用。
4.3 中断管理
设备的向量中断管理器(VIM)支持128个中断通道,可对中断进行优先级和使能配置。在设计应用程序时,需要合理分配中断资源,确保对外部事件的及时响应。
4.4 调试与安全
设备具备调试子系统,包括JTAG接口和高级JTAG安全模块(AJSM)。AJSM可提供设备内存内容的安全保护,防止未授权访问。在调试过程中,需要注意JTAG扫描接口的时序要求。
五、总结
TMS570LS1115微控制器以其高性能、丰富的安全特性和多样化的外设功能,为电子工程师在安全关键应用领域提供了强大的解决方案。在实际设计和开发过程中,工程师需要充分了解其硬件特性、电气规格和应用注意事项,以确保设备的稳定运行和系统的可靠性。希望本文的介绍能为工程师们在使用TMS570LS1115进行设计时提供有益的参考,大家在实际应用中遇到任何问题,欢迎在评论区交流讨论。
-
微控制器
+关注
关注
49文章
8862浏览量
165639
发布评论请先 登录
TMS570LS1115微控制器:功能特性与应用解析
评论